The mystical, magical powers of the universe come together as two women – in different parts of the world – wish on the same star. One is hoping for a child, the other for a home for her child. What happens is nothing short of miraculous.
Marra’s Star is available to order in English and Spanish! It’s a simple little story for young children (2-8), or anyone who loves children’s books (like me) or beautiful art (OK, I’m biased). But there’s a whole lot of backstory behind this simple little story. And that’s the reason for this website.
See, it’s about adoption. My husband, Randy Evans, and I adopted Marra when she was three months old. She was born in Guatemala.
Adoption is complex – a unique experience for everyone. Each family’s story is different, and sometimes there are no answers to our questions. I wrote this as a way to explain to our young daughter how loved she was. She’s now 31 and an accomplished artist. It’s a dream come true for both of us to share this story with the world. Thank you, 1010 Publishing (1010publishing.com) for believing in our story.
In support of both those adopted from and those growing up in faraway lands, 100% of net author/illustrator proceeds from Marra’s Star will go to The Gift of Identity Fund, gift-of-identity.org, providing grants for international adoptees visiting their birth country, and Seeds of Learning, seedsoflearning.org, bettering educational opportunities in Latin America.
